Leadership Review Briefing — Tarnwell Systems

Subject: Legacy pricing uplift, Ordex platform

From Q3 we will raise legacy Ordex subscriptions by 9%, affecting roughly 1,400 accounts grandfathered since the Pellan migration. Churn modelling suggests a 3–4% attrition risk, concentrated in the Marrow Bay region. Notices go out 60 days ahead; retention offers are pre-approved for top-tier accounts only. Department heads should brief teams before announcement. The strategic rationale is summarised in the note below.

management briefing: Headcount on the Belix team goes from 60 to 93 by the end of November. Gross margin on Belix came in at 23 percent against a plan of 47 percent.

Ticket: Configuration drift in Slimforge build workers

While investigating last night's oversized images, I found that the Slimforge workers in the east cluster are no longer matching the checked-in build profile. Someone appears to have hand-edited the layer-squash settings and the strip list directly on the hosts, so images built there retain debug symbols and locale data, adding roughly 180 MB each. Please reconcile the workers against source control before the next build window. The intended configuration is as follows.

config for faduf-yahap:
[lamvan]
team = rusael
access_code = ac_ac22dc
owner = druius.istdor
host = lamvan.novacio.example
port = 8443
peer = soreth.xolmario.corp
salt = 0768e68d
pin = 8310

## Changed defaults

Heads up: the Ledgerline tax-rate lookup cache now defaults to a 15-minute TTL instead of 24 hours. Turns out rates in the Veldt County sandbox were going stale mid-demo, which was embarrassing. Eviction is now LRU rather than FIFO, and the cache warms on boot. If you're reviewing, check that nothing hardcodes the old TTL. The new defaults land as follows.

deployment values, bajop-taweg:
holwyn:
  log_level: debug
  metrics_host: metrics.holwyn.zemvarsys.internal
  pool_size: 32